I really can't believe how time flies!! I am starting my St. Patrick's Day cards already.  The one I am sharing today has a cute design that allows for a unique display.  I got this cute design from my friend Stacey.  I am featuring the Shamrock and Valentine Scottie die.


Design Step:

1.  Start with an 11 x 4 1/4 piece of white card stock. Score at 1/2 flip the card stock and score at 1/2 on the other end continue scoring 1 1/2, 3, 4, 5 1/2, 7, 8, 9 1/2
2.  Fold all score lines going all the same direction
3.  Put glue one the 1/2 fold on both ends and fold in to create two equal rectangles as shown above.  Do not glue the rectangles together
4.  Using the Valentine and Shamrock Scottie die cut out the following colors of card stock: green, light green, yellow grey, dark gray, black and brown
5.  Assemble the Scottie, I used little rhinestones for the eyes
6.  To assemble the card cut 2 strips of green 4 1/8 x 7/8, 2 strips of DP 4 1/8 x 1 1/4, cut a scallop circle in  green(cut in half), cut a piece of green 5 x 3 1/2 (round the top corners) cut a piece of DP 4 3/4 x 3 (round the top corners)
7.  Glue the DP green to the top and the plain green to the front and back.  Add the circle halves to the top

8.   Glue the DP to the green as shown above and add your sentiment

9.  Slide the St. Patrick's Day panel in between the two rectangles and glue in place. Add the Scottie and I also decided to add a little white fence on the front and back as shown.  Your card is complete

Today,  I am using 3 of the dies that are currently on SALE!  The Shamrock and Valentine ScottiePierced Oval Set,  and Spring Meadow.


Designer Steps:

1.  Use the Shamrock & Valentine Scottie die and cut the following colors of card stock: light gray, gray, green, light green, yellow, brown and black. Not pictured is the grass cut with the Spring Meadow die on green card stock

2. Ink the edges of the pieces with matching inks.  Assemble the pieces with a quick drying glue

3.  For the card base use an A2 cream card stock
  • Cut light green card stock 4 x 5 1/4
  • Cut cream card stock 5 x 3 3/4 and use the second from the largest Pierced Oval to cut the oval out of the center
  • For the oval backing cut a piece of cream card stock 4 7/8 x 3 5/8 
4.  On the 4 7/8 x 3 5/8 piece ink the bottom half with green
5.  Glue the cream inked card stock to the light green card stock.  Glue the pieces of grass as shown.  Use dimension tape on the back of the cream card stock with the cut out oval. Then pop it over the grass
6.  Glue the pup to the center of the grass
7.  I added 3 four leaf clovers to the edge of the card.  To give the clovers dimension I used a stylus, white ink pen for the little veins and to soften the white I went over it with my YG03 Copic maker.  I inked the edges of the leaves with a darker green ink.  I also decided to change up the sentiment to make it pop a little more.  Your card is complete

It's Anja here. Today I have a tag for you instead of a card. I used different dies from the previous release and made a tag you cab send to a friend to wish them luck.


For this project I used:
- Cottage Cutz dies (Be My Valentine Puppies, Lucky Leprechaun, Shamrock & Valentine Scottie, St. Patrick's Day Cupcake, St. Patrick's Day Phrase & More, Mail Tag Set),
- Distress Inks (Black Soot, Mowed Lawn, Forest Moss) and Oxides (Squeezed Lemonade, Wild Honey, Fossilized Amber, Spiced Marmalade)
- white card stock and watercolor paper for die cuts,
- silver pigment ink,
- gold pigment ink,
- white pigment ink,
- gold color spray,
- black pen,
- embossing tools,
- hole punch,
- white pen,
- heat gun,
- string,
- paper glue,
- adhesive foam pads.

First I cut and colored the heart.


Then I prayed it with gold and dried it with the heat gun.


Next I cut and colored the shamrocks and other pieces.


I used white pigment ink and white pen to make it a bit more realistic.


I added the shamrocks a little dimension using the embossing tools.


I wrote the sentiment with black pen.


 I punched a hole into the heart and glued a golden ring around it.


And then I just arranged the shamrocks and other pieces on the heart I used adhesive foam pad for the sentiment.
